Chicken, blackened corn, red onion and chipotle mayo lettuce cups
Yields4 Servings
Prep Time25 minsCook Time5 minsTotal Time30 mins

1 cooked chicken, shredded
2 cups roasted red and yellow capsicum, drained and chopped
1 can corn
1 Tbsp Avocado Cooking oil
¾ cup white vinegar
1 Tbsp sugar
½ Tbsp salt
1 red onion, thinly sliced
Small bunch coriander, sliced
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
2 Tbsp chipotle sauce
3 Tbsp mayonnaise
12 good size lettuce leaves, iceberg works well

1. Toss the chicken, capsicum in a large bowl. Set aside.

2. Heat a small frypan over a high heat and add the oil, add the corn and cook until just blackened. Set aside to cool. Then add it to the chicken, season with salt and pepper.

3. In another small bowl add the vinegar, sugar and salt and combine.  Add the onions and cover, leave for at least 30mins.

4. In another bowl, add the chipotle sauce and mayo and combine. Set aside.

5. Arrange 3 lettuce cups on each plate. Spoon the chicken salad into the lettuce cups. Place on some onions then drizzle over the mayo. Sprinkle with the coriander and serve.
